Dol Ashram

About Dol Ashram

Shri Kalyanika Himalaya Devasthanam, popularly known as the Dol Ashram is a peaceful ashram in the quaint village of Kanara (Dol), located in the Almora district of Uttarakhand. Dol Ashram is surrounded by dense forests and rests calmly at its center.

Dol Ashram is built for yoga and meditation purposes and the atmosphere of the ashram makes it an ideal location for practicing the elements of a spiritual life. At Dol Ashram, you can learn Vedic methodology which is an integral aspect for living a balanced and healthy life. Dol Ashram welcomes everyone who want to learn about spirituality, yoga, and meditation.

History of Dol Ashram

Dol Ashram was established by Shri Parma Yogi Kalyandasji in 1990. Shri Parma Yogi Kalyandasji was born in a small village at the Almora district of Uttarakhand. He started his spiritual journey at the age of 12 and surrendered himself to his guru, Guru Paramhansa Baba Swaroopdasji. Meditation and yoga was the central part of his spiritual life. He meditated in the Himalayas and Orissa for more than 20 years.

Shri Parma Yogi Kalyandasji had a vision of uplifting the spiritual life of people by educating them about yoga and meditation, Kalyan Das Ji established many ashrams, one of which is the Dol Ashram. He established Dol Ashram after meeting Maa Bhagwati during his Mansarovar journey. The meeting inspired him to start an ashram in the Himalayas. Kalyan Das Ji established the Dol Ashram in 1990 amidst thick forests resting peacefully in the lap of the Himalayas.

Dol Ashram Premises

Spread across about 8 acres at the centre of dense Himalayan forests, Dol Ashram is a heaven for spiritual seekers. The ashram comprises of beautiful temples, meditation hall, mesmerizing gardens, and an overall serene environment. In April 2018, the world’s biggest Shri Yantra or Shri chakra was established in Dol Ashram. With the weight of around 1600kgs, the Shri Yantra is placed in the Shri Yantra Dhyana Peetham, which serves as a meditation centre. 

The Shri Yantra, which is composed of astha dhatu, is a cosmic energy centre which brings with prosperity, health, and wisdom. The astha dhatu vibrates the cosmic energy in its environment. The concept of Shri Yantra is associated with Vedic philosophy and rituals and it is an instrument associated with Goddess Lakshmi, the goddess of wealth and prosperity.

Activities in Dol Ashram

Dol Ashram helps you embark on a spiritual journey where you live your life based on the principles of yoga and Vedanta. During your stay at the ashram, you’ll follow the routine of the ashram which eliminates the sedentary lifestyle that we are accustomed to. The crucial aspect of following the routine of ashram is to eliminate laziness which is the greatest barrier in living a spiritual life.

The yoga and meditation courses offered are based on the spiritual vision of Shri Swami Sivananda and the teaching programmes are formulated by his disciple Shri Swami Vishnudevananda. The courses explores the Vedanta philosophy, Yoga & Yoga asanas, Sanskrit, Human anatomy, Physiology, and Meditation. And helps the students use them in their daily experiences and share their knowledge.

Facilities in Dol Ashram

Dol Ashram provides food and lodging facilities to students and visitors. Accommodation facilities in Dol Ashram is top-notch with double bedded fully furnished rooms available with hot water facility. There is an in-house mess in the ashram with a seating capacity of 120 people.

The meditation hall of Dol Ashram has a capacity of around 300 people. 

There is a library in the ashram with over ten thousand books. There are books on the courses offered by the ashram and also other related subjects. The library also contains a collection of all four Vedas along with commentaries. The library is available both to students and visitors.

Location & How to Reach Dol Ashram

Dol Ashram is located about 40 kms from Almora.

By road: If you are traveling by road, you can take a bus till Haldwani. Buses till Haldwani are available from Anand Vihar Delhi. Haldwani is 83kms from Dol Ashram and shared and private taxis are available from Haldwani to Dol Ashram.

By train: The nearest railway station from Dol Ashram is Kathgodam Railway Station which is 77kms from Dol Ashram. You will find shared and private taxis from Kathgodam to Dol Ashram.

By air: The nearest airport from Dol Ashram is Pantnagar Airport which is 113kms from Dol Ashram. Private taxis are available for Dol Ashram from Pantnagar.
